Adventures of Supergirl Vol. 1

by Sterling Gates

Series: Adventures of Supergirl [2016] (1-6), CW Supergirl (Comic), Arrowverse (Supergirl comic)

MembersReviewsPopularityAverage ratingMentions
402617,296 (3.81)3
"Kara Zor-El escaped the destruction of her home planet Krypton, but on the way to Earth, her ship took a years-long detour. Taken in by the loving Danvers family upon her arrival, she's been taught to keep her incredible powers a secret. But with her cousin Superman winning hearts and saving lives all over the world, Kara can't keep the secret forever--not when her powers are the only thing that can save the people and the city she loves. Now she's taken to the skies above National City as Earth's newest superhero, but sinister forces, both human and alien, want to ground her for good. Who will take a stand to save her family, friends and her adopted planet from the forces of evil? This looks like a job for...Supergirl!"--… (more)

I didn't expect to like this as much as I did given the first issue felt rather weak. But instead of being episodic, each successive issue in this volume built on each other and the pay-off was totally worth it. Fans of the show would love this. Though I had an issue with how Kara was drawn by all the artists; she looked too waiflike for my tastes. Also, I do expect in graphic novels that are media-tie-ins to a TV show or movie that the characters would be recognizable as the actors, but they aren't here. It was a bit jarring, but I eventually rolled with it. ( )

Nicely captures the feel of the TV series, making it feel like another Supergirl adventure. Good use of small plots/adversaries that linked up into one larger arc. Could have spent more time at CatCo with Winn & James, and some of the artwork doesn't look much like the TV characters. ( )
